A conference on Materials, Manufacturing, and Machine Learning (M3X)
The SOUTHEAST POLYMER FORUM 2025 will serve as a platform to explore the dynamic intersection of materials science, manufacturing technologies, and artificial intelligence (AI), particularly machine learning (ML), aligning with UGA’s recent cluster hiring in manufacturing and ML. The conference will focus on a diverse range of materials, with an emphasis on soft matter systems such as polymers, biomolecules, and biomass, while also covering advanced composites and hybrid materials. Discussions will highlight cutting-edge manufacturing techniques, including nanomanufacturing, additive manufacturing, and traditional processing technologies, integrating both experimental and theoretical perspectives. The AI/ML component of the conference will showcase state-of-the-art algorithm development for optimizing polymer properties, enhancing manufacturing efficiency, improving energy sustainability, and advancing intelligent systems for national defense, one health, precision agriculture, and convergent safety, enabling real-time decision-making and automation in modern manufacturing environments.
